Hi Could anyone please tell me if they they have compared the peer transport features of activemq vs mantaray? As far as my current understanding goes activemq creates an embedded broker based on a service name and uses multicast to discover other peers started on the same service name.
Though this feature seems to be similar to the mantaray peer, mantaray has a WAN bridge that can help peers that are across firewalls or over the internet to talk each other. How would one go about doing this in ActiveMQ?
